What is Wisconsin Escrow Application

The Wisconsin Escrow Account Application is a document used by firms to establish an escrow account for managing fingerprinting service fees.

How to fill out the Wisconsin Escrow Application

  1. 1.
    Access the Wisconsin Escrow Account Application on pdfFiller by searching for the form title or using provided links.
  2. 2.
    Open the form in pdfFiller's editing interface, which allows you to fill in the required fields easily.
  3. 3.
    Before starting, gather necessary information including your firm name, address, contact details, average monthly volume estimate, and deposit amount.
  4. 4.
    Begin filling out the form by entering details in the 'Firm Name' and 'Address' fields according to your firm's information.
  5. 5.
    Continue with the 'Contact Person' field, providing the name of the representative responsible for the account.
  6. 6.
    Next, fill in the 'Email Address', 'Telephone', and 'Fax' fields with accurate contact information for your firm.
  7. 7.
    Estimate your 'Average Monthly Volume' to assist with financial projections, and enter the 'Deposit Amount' required to open the account.
  8. 8.
    Ensure to select the 'Authorized Signature' option, where the authorized representative must sign and date the form.
  9. 9.
    After completing all fields, carefully review each entry for accuracy and completeness to avoid common filing errors.
